A 2006 inquiry led by Dr. Peter Markesteyn concluded that Zachary’s death had been entirely preventable and that Zachary should not have been in the care of his mother. It follows filmmaker Kurt Kuenne as he tries to make sense of his best friend’s murder. In November 2002, Derek Green, chief justice of the Supreme Court of Newfoundland trial division, ordered Turner be returned to custody pending a decision by the federal justice minister whether to have Turner surrendered to U.S. authorities. The bill became law in December 2010. “They had a mission. This documentary is riveting. Addendum, December 16, 2010: Bill C-464 became law in Canada yesterday, amending Canada's bail code with a clause giving courts the power to refuse bail to someone charged with a serious crime who is a potential danger to children under the age of 18, an amendment which likely could have saved Zachary had it been in place in 2003. When a provincial court ruled that enough evidence pointed to Turner as Bagby's killer, she was put in jail and Bagby's parents, David and Kathleen, were awarded custody of Zachary. [20], On March 23, 2010, Bill C-464 (also known as "Zachary's Bill") was introduced by MP Scott Andrews of Avalon to the Parliament of Canada. They pressed for the bill’s passage in March 2010 before the Commons justice and human rights committee. Further, “there is no indication of a psychological disorder that would give concern about potential harm to the public generally.” She also cited the fundamental right to be presumed innocent.
